Transaction 576812522955bcce90a4e2b2531ab61fdae02d4f494c49714597c4eca455003b
1 Input
1 Output
-
576812522955bcce90a4e2b2531ab61fdae02d4f494c49714597c4eca455003b:0
- value
- 2040161
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 305b00fe7c2043ec1beff11d328dadd7c202ff45 OP_EQUAL
- address
- 366hNp4iE3VddGsLk4JZCE5oZj2cbMapeE